Eligibility
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: - Signed informed consent form - Subjects are legally competent and capable to understand character, meaning and consequences of the study
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: - History of known diabetes mellitus - Severe acute or chronic disease that compromises the subject’s capability to participate in the study (at the study physician’s discretion) - Current constitution of the subjects, which does not enable them to participate in the study (at the study physician’s discretion) - Pregnancy or lactation period - Known severe skin reactions to medicated patches - Blood donation in the last 2 months before the start of the study (according to the subject) - Language or other barriers that prevent a sufficient understanding of the study procedures
Design outcomes
Primary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| The statistical analysis is based on descriptive statistics: number of measurement results, mean value, standard deviation, minimum, median, maximum, further quantiles (e.g. quartiles). It is also counted how often the different preanalytical methods come to a positive or negative result in terms of diabetes diagnosis. If central estimates (i.e., mean or median) of the glucose concentration differ markedly, exploratory tests to check for statistically significant differences can be calculated. | — |
